Step 1
Preheat the oven to 425°F/220°C
Step 2
Add the mushrooms to a large, high-sided baking tray and roast for 10 minutes.
Step 3
In a bowl, whisk the oil with the garlic, soy sauce, miso, water, salt and pepper, stirring to combine well, then mix in the onions.
Step 4
Pour the mixture over the mushrooms in the baking tray and gently stir to coat. Return the tray to the oven and cook for a further 20-25 minutes, stirring occasionally or until the mushrooms and onions are cooked and soft. Add the cream to the baking tray and stir. Place back in the oven for a minute to heat.
Step 5
Serve the creamy miso mushrooms with rice and steamed spinach.
